How to get the Bruiser Achievement/Trophy
To get the Bruiser achievement/trophy you must beat Peter Cairns in a fight which will only happen if you correctly convict Cairns of the crime at the end of the first case, 'The Fate of Black Peter'. In order to convict Peter Cains you will first need the following evidence to reach the right conclusion at the end of the case:
- Stolen valuable papers
- Looking for papers
- Neligan's innocence
- Harmless flirting
- Unexplained presence
- Hurtley's innocence
- Feat of strength
- Pouch proves guilt
Once you have all the evidence you will be able to reach the conclusion on the 'Deduction' screen that Cairns was the killer. Select the 'Condemn' option which is the X button on your PlayStation controller (A button on Xbox controller) when the game asks you to either 'Condemn' or 'Absolve' him. Upon doing so Cairns will punch Lestrade and initiate a fight with Sherlock.
To beat Cairns, you have to aim within the circle around his face with the left stick and quickly press X (A) when the circle turns blue. After three consecutive successful hits you have to press Triangle (Y) in a QTE to knock him down and beat him for good. If you fail you just need to press Square (X) after the conversation with Lestrade to make use of the 'Replay Ending' option and repeat the above steps.
